Metronet Begins Construction of Daytona’s Multi-Gigabit 100 Percent Fiber Optic Network

Metronet Begins Construction of Daytona’s Multi-Gigabit 100 Percent Fiber Optic Network

Metronet announced that construction of its ultra-high-speed 100 percent fiber optic network has officially begun in Daytona. Metronet’s fully funded multimillion-dollar investment will provide residents and businesses throughout the city with access to Metronet’s future-proof fiber optic internet. Upon completion of the construction plan, Daytona will join the country’s internet elite as a Certified Gigabit City.

Construction has begun near the intersection of South Clyde Morrie Boulevard and Madeline Avenue and will expand rapidly throughout the community with the first customers expected to be connected by the summer of 2023. As construction progresses, customers may sign up for presale to indicate their interest and prioritize service installation once available.

“As we make swift progress to bring multi-gigabit, ultra-high-speed fiber optic internet to homes and businesses throughout Daytona, we look forward to seeing the impact of our network on yet another community in the Sunshine State,” said Bill Gilliam, Metronet’s Florida General Manager. “As home of the Daytona 500, this community knows the importance of speed and competition. With more bandwidth and competitive pricing, Metronet will equip Daytona with the fastest speeds available while boosting the city’s business retention and economic development.”

Daytona residents will begin seeing Metronet trucks throughout the area as construction activities expand throughout the community. Residents will receive communication by mail about construction activity in their neighborhood 30 days prior to starting. Additional messaging, such as yard signs, will also be provided to notify residents of when construction is beginning in their neighborhood. Metronet crews are identified by ID tags and branded Metronet vehicles.
